I have not yet seen anyone talk about the person Billy Shepherd who wrote for the Beatles Monthly Book from august 1963 until september 1968. After a while the monthly column by Billy Shepherd ( in the beginning together with Johnny Dean) was called "Behind The Spotlight: 2 years ago" and it gave a detailed diary of The Beatles' whereabouts exactly 2 years before the month in which the magazine came out. It's funny that his last writing was in the september 68 issue which dealt with september 1966. He talks about the Yellow Submarine 66 single release, while a few pages later there is a review of the Yellow Submarine movie premiere.(2(0) years ago today uh?!) According to the details in his story he was someone very close to the group. Who was this guy and why hasn't someone else brought him up already?
